Jimmy Gwilt wrote:
To place signature at the end of a letter, in your own hand


Use a graphics tablet or a scanner, together with a graphics program, to
create a picture of your signature in a .jpg or .gif file. You can use
Insert Picture From File in each letter, or you can store the picture in
a template as an AutoText entry and insert that.
